United States To Pay $45,440 In Attorney Fees, Costs, To 2 Environmental Groups

(May 19, 2017, 1:02 PM EDT) -- EUGENE, Ore. — The United States will pay two environmental groups $45,440 in attorney fees and costs after the parties settled a lawsuit seeking the release of more water from federally controlled dams to benefit the Oregon spotted frog, according to a May 17 court filing (Center for Biological Diversity, et al. v. U.S. Bureau of Reclamation, et al., No. 15-2358, D. Ore., Eugene Div.)....
